Strong's #3947: laqach (pronounced law-kakh')
a primitive root; to take (in the widest variety of applications):--accept, bring, buy, carry away, drawn, fetch, get, infold, X many, mingle, place, receive(-ing), reserve, seize, send for, take (away, -ing, up), use, win.
Brown-Driver-Briggs Hebrew Lexicon:
lâqach
1) to take, get, fetch, lay hold of, seize, receive, acquire, buy, bring, marry, take a wife, snatch, take away
1a) (Qal)
1a1) to take, take in the hand
1a2) to take and carry along
1a3) to take from, take out of, take, carry away, take away
1a4) to take to or for a person, procure, get, take possession of, select, choose, take in marriage, receive, accept
1a5) to take up or upon, put upon
1a6) to fetch
1a7) to take, lead, conduct
1a8) to take, capture, seize
1a9) to take, carry off
1a10) to take (vengeance)
1b) (Niphal)
1b1) to be captured
1b2) to be taken away, be removed
1b3) to be taken, brought unto
1c) (Pual)
1c1) to be taken from or out of
1c2) to be stolen from
1c3) to be taken captive
1c4) to be taken away, be removed
1d) (Hophal)
1d1) to be taken unto, be brought unto
1d2) to be taken out of
1d3) to be taken away
1e) (Hithpael)
1e1) to take hold of oneself
1e2) to flash about (of lightning)
Part of Speech: verb
Relation: a primitive root
